Flood Risk
High Flood Risk
Balaynan's high flood-risk designation means property-level due diligence is non-negotiable. Elevation within the barangay matters significantly — a lot that is even half a meter higher than its neighbor can be meaningfully safer. Buyers should inspect the finished floor level of target properties and any flood barriers installed by the barangay or developer.
Transport
Balaynan is accessible via Goa's road network. Local tricycles provide door-to-barangay-road transport, while jeepney routes connect to Goa's town center, public market, and bus terminals. Commute to Goa proper is typically 15–35 minutes for barangays near arterial roads.
Amenities
Balaynan has access to a local elementary school, barangay health center, and covered multi-purpose hall within the community. Larger amenities — wet market, high schools, hospitals, malls, and government offices — are concentrated in Goa proper.
